WebThe floating gate is a conductor made up of polycrystalline silicon, and the charge trap is an insulator made up of silicon nitrate, which is less susceptible to defects and leakage. As a result, a charge trap cell requires less voltage and requires a thinner oxide layer. WebThe floating gate or charge trapping layer is insulated from the channel by a tunnel oxide layer and from the control gate by a gate oxide layer. WebNov 22, 2013 · Charge traps require a lower programming voltage than do floating gates. This, in turn, reduces the stress on the tunnel oxide.
